/* ================================================================ 
This copyright notice must be untouched at all times.

The original version of this stylesheet and the associated (x)html
is available at http://www.cssplay.co.uk/menus/simple_vertical.html
Copyright (c) 2005-2007 Stu Nicholls. All rights reserved.
This stylesheet and the associated (x)html may be modified in any 
way to fit your requirements.
=================================================================== */

.sms_menu_container, 			
.menu 				{ /*position: relative;*/ z-index: 100; }

.menu, 
.menu ul 			{ list-style-type: none; padding: 0; margin: 0 0 0 40px;  }
.menu a, 
.menu a:visited 		{ width: auto; height: 31px; /*display: block;*/ padding: 0 10px; }

#topnav 			{ height:35px; border-bottom: 1px solid #fff; margin: 0 4px; background:#FB0B0A url(templatefiles/nav-bg.jpg) repeat-x scroll left top;  }
.menu ul 			{ margin: 0pt 0pt 0pt 20px; padding: 8px 0pt 0pt; }
.menu ul li 			{ border-left:2px solid #fff; display: inline; font-size: 1.1em; line-height: 20px; list-style-type: none; margin:0; padding:0; z-index:200; }
.menu ul li a,
.menu ul li a:visited	{ color: #FFF; text-decoration:none; }
.menu ul li a:hover		{ color:#000; }	
.menu ul li a:active,
.menu ul li.selected a	{ color: #FFF; text-decoration:none; }


.menu ul ul			{ margin:0; font-size:0.9em; position:relative; }

.menu li a:hover ul ul 							{ visibility: hidden; }
.menu li a:hover ul a:hover ul ul 						{ visibility: hidden; }
.menu li a:hover ul a:hover ul a:hover ul ul 				{ visibility: hidden; }
.menu li a:hover ul a:hover ul a:hover ul a:hover ul ul 		{ visibility: hidden; }

.menu li a:hover ul 								{ visibility: visible; left: -30px; top: 14px; lef\t: -31px; to\p: 21px; font-size: 0.9em; } /*the slashes are seen by IE6*/
.menu li a:hover ul a:hover ul 						{ visibility: visible; top: 30px; left: 0; lef\t: 0; to\p: -6px; font-size: 1em; } /*the slashes are seen by IE6*/
.menu li a:hover ul a:hover ul a:hover ul 				{ visibility: visible; }
.menu li a:hover ul a:hover ul a:hover ul a:hover ul 			{ visibility: visible; }
.menu li a:hover ul a:hover ul a:hover ul a:hover ul a:hover ul 	{ visibility: visible; }

.menu li ul li		{ border:0; }
.menu li ul li a, 
.menu li ul li a:hover,
.menu li ul li a:visited { width: 180px; height: auto; display: block; background-color:#7C7C7C; line-height: 1.5em; padding: 4px 10px; border-bottom: 1px solid #DCD3D3; }
.menu li a.enclose, 
.menu li a.enclose:visited 	{  }
.menu li 			{ float: left; }

.menu li:hover 		{ position: relative; } 

.menu li ul 			{ display: none; }
.menu li:hover > ul 		{ width: 100px; display: block; position: absolute; top: 19px; left: 0; background: transparent url("transparent.gif");   }

/*.menu > li:hover > ul 	{ left: -10px; top: 30px; }*/

.menu table 			{ position: absolute; top: 0; left: 0; border-collapse: collapse; z-index: 200; }

* html .menu li a:hover 	{ position: relative; }

.menu li a:active, .menu li a:focus {  }

* html .menu li ul 		{ visibility: hidden; display: block; position: absolute; top: 19px; left: 0; background: transparent url("transparent.gif"); padding: 10px 30px 30px 30px; }



